Understanding Elementary Shapes, Chapter 5 Class 6 Maths MCQs

1. An angle whose measure is equal to one-fourth of a revolution is

a. Right Angle

b. Acute Angle

c. Obtuse Angle

d. Straight Angle
 
 
 
 

Question 1 of 15

2. An angle whose measure is equal to half of a revolution is

a. Straight Angle

b. Acute Angle

c. Obtuse Angle

d. Right Angle
 
 
 
 

Question 2 of 15

3. An angle whose measure is equal to a full revolution is

a. Straight Angle

b. Right Angle

c. Complete Angle

d. Obtuse Angle
 
 
 
 

Question 3 of 15

4. An angle whose measure is equal to 90º

a. Right Angle

b. Straight Angle

c. Acute Angle

d. Obtuse Angle
 
 
 
 

Question 4 of 15

5. An angle whose measure is less than 90º.

a. Acute Angle

b. Obtuse Angle

c. Right Angle

d. Straight Angle
 
 
 
 

Question 5 of 15

6. An angle whose measure is more than 90º.

a. Acute Angle

b. Right Angle

c. Straight Angle

d. Obtuse Angle
 
 
 
 

Question 6 of 15

7. An angle whose measure is less than that of a right angle is______.

a. None of these

b. Right Angle

c. Obtuse Angle

d. Acute Angle
 
 
 
 

Question 7 of 15

8. An angle whose measure is greater than that of a right angle is ______.

a. Obtuse Angle

b. Straight Angle

c. Right Angle

d. Acute Angle

 
 
 
 

Question 8 of 15

9. An angle whose measure is the sum of the measures of two right angles is _____.

a. Right Angle

b. Acute Angle

c. Straight Angle

d. Obtuse Angle
 
 
 
 

Question 9 of 15

10. When the sum of the measures of two angles is that of a right angle, then each one of them is ______.

a. Right Angle

b. Straight Angle

c. Acute Angle

d. Obtuse Angle
 
 
 
 

Question 10 of 15

11. When the sum of the measures of two angles is that of a straight angle and if one of them is acute then the other should be _______.

a. right

b. obtuse

c. acute

d. straight
 
 
 
 

Question 11 of 15

12. What is an angle which measures more than 0º and less than 90º called?

a. Acute angle

b. Right angle

c. Obtuse angle

d. Straight angle
 
 
 
 

Question 12 of 15

13. What fraction of a clockwise revolution does the hour hand of a clock turn through, when it goes from 12 to 3?


a. 1/2

b. 1

c. 1/3

d. 1/4
 
 
 
 

Question 13 of 15

14. What fraction of a clockwise revolution does the hour hand of a clock turn through, when it goes from 3 to 6?

a. 1/4

b. None of these

c. 1/2

d. 1
 
 
 
 

Question 14 of 15

15. What fraction of a clockwise revolution does the hour hand of a clock turn through, when it goes from 4 to 7?

a. None of these

b. 1/4

c. 1/2

d. 1/3
